Output 93feb575577ec30441b1304623819378e2916ce0170af7a163d4527f22d26720:8

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6d9e2ad3d1ca75f65bc1d9bf0b866f387abf0962d652f3358ed3fc7d4c208220
address
tb1pdk0z4573ef6lvk7pmxlshpn08pat7ztz6ef0xdvw60786npqsgsqdhdq4j
transaction
93feb575577ec30441b1304623819378e2916ce0170af7a163d4527f22d26720
confirmations
6826
spent
true